Terpenes, often shortened to "Terpz," are natural compounds found in various plants, including cannabis. They're responsible for the distinctive smells and tastes that differentiate different strains. But Terpz aren't just about lovely smells; they also contribute in the overall feeling and anticipated therapeutic benefits. From the zesty aroma of limonene to the piney scent of pinene, each terpene offers a individual profile. Several terpenes are thought to offer soothing effects, while others may be uplifting. Understanding Terpenes: Revealing the Hemp Aroma
Beyond the familiar effects of cannabinoids like THC and CBD, the intriguing world of terpenes – often playfully called "terpz" – is gaining attention within the hemp community. These fragrant compounds are naturally generated by the plants, including cannabis, and are responsible for their unique smell profiles, spanning from lemony to woody and floral. Basically, terpz aren't just about appealing smells; they can be also influence the total effect of the strain, playing to what's known as the "entourage effect" – a complex interplay between terpenes and cannabinoids that may potentially enhance or modify their individual properties. Moreover, studies is ongoing to completely understand the health potential of these amazing botanical compounds.
